Articles of Confederation
The first constitution of the United States, ratified in 1781, which established a loose federation of states with limited central government power, eventually replaced by the U.S. Constitution due to its inefficacy.

Treaty of Paris
An agreement signed in 1783 that ended the American Revolutionary War and recognized American independence from Britain.
